MATERIALS Crochet Tops:
Yarn A: 2 (2, 2, 2, 3, 3, 3) skeins of Acacia
Print color Fruit Punch, 04
Yarn B: 2 (2, 2, 3, 3, 3, 3) skeins of Acacia
color Double Cream, 03
SIZE:
XS (S, M, L, XL, 2XL, 3XL)
MEASUREMENTS:
Bust: up to 76 (86, 97, 107, 117, 127, 137) cm /
30” (34”, 38”, 42”, 46”, 50”, 54”)
Length (not including strap): 45 (45, 48, 48, 51,
53, 56) cm / 1
GAUGE
10 cm x 10 cm (4” x 4”)
= 15 dc in shell st x 10 rows
ABBREVIATIONS:
ch = chain
sp = space
SK = skip
SL st = slip stitch
sc = single crochet
dc = double crochet
shell = 5 dc in same st/sp
PATTERN INFORMATION:

INFO AND TIPS:
The top half is worked bottom up and the lower half is worked top down.
For the top half, alternate using 2 different skeins of A every other round to avoid color
pooling.
This tank top has up to 4 inches of negative ease.
The top half body section is worked in multiples of 6.
When joining in the round, join with a slip stitch.
Ch 2 does not count as a stitch.
The lower half is worked in a continuous spiral without joining.
BODY TOP HALF:
With A, ch 114, (126, 138, 156, 168, 186, 204), join to first ch
Round 1: Ch 1, sc in each ch around, join – 114, (126, 138, 156, 168, 186, 204) sc
Round 2: Ch 1, sc in first, SK 2, shell in next, SK 2, *sc in next, skip 2, shell in next, SK 2; repeat
from * around, join – 19 (21, 23, 26, 28, 31, 34) shells
Round 3: Ch 2, shell in same st as join, SK 2, sc in next, SK 2, *shell in next, skip 2, sc in next, SK
2; repeat from * around, join to the first dc of shell – 19 (21, 23, 26, 28, 31, 34) shells
Round 4: Sl st in next 2, ch 1, sc in same st as ch 1, skip 2, shell in next, SK 2, *sc in next, SK 2,
shell in next, SK 2; repeat from * around, join to first st – 19 (21, 23, 26, 28, 31, 34) shells
Rounds 5-22 (22, 24, 24, 26, 26, 28): Repeat Rounds 3-4.
Round 23 (23, 25, 25, 27, 27, 29): Ch 1, *sc in next 5, SK 1; repeat from * around, join to first
st – 95 (105, 115, 130, 140, 155, 170) sc
Fasten off A.
BODY LOWER HALF
Attach B to any st of the chain row from Round 1 of the top half.
Round 1: Ch 1, (sc, ch 1) in each st around, do not join – 114, (126, 138, 156, 168, 186, 204)
sc, ch sps
Round 2: Sk first st, (sc, ch 1) in ch 1 sp, *sk 1, (sc, ch 1) in next ch-1 sp; repeat from *
around – 114, (126, 138, 156, 168, 186, 204) sc, ch sps.
Row 1:
Working in the back bar/ridge sc in 2nd ch from hook, *skip 2, shell in next, SK 2, sc in
next; repeat from * across. Rotate your work so that you are now working on the other side
of the ch sts – 8 (8, 9, 9, 10, 10, 11) shells
Row 2: Ch 1, sc in 1st st, *SK 2, shell in next, SK 2, sc in next; repeat from * across, ch 1 sl st
to first st – 8 (8, 9, 9, 10, 10, 11) shells
Fasten off leaving a long tail for sewing.
Measure across your chest from 1 shoulder to the other to find where you want your straps
to be. Measure that same length along the top edge of your top. Place a stitch marker where
the measurement starts and ends. Repeat the measurement on the back. Securely sew each
end of the straps in place where you placed the stitch markers.
Weave in the remaining ends.
